What바카라 게임 웹사이트s an intervention?
An intervention is a meeting staged by family and friends to convince a loved one struggling with addiction to get help. The concept of interventions rose to popularity 20 to 30 years ago, says , a professor in the Department of Psychiatry and Behavioral Sciences at the University of Washington and chair of the American Psychiatric Association바카라 게임 웹사이트s Council on Addiction Psychiatry.
The long-running A&E series "," which first aired in 2005, has also brought attention to this method of helping people with serious addictions turn their lives around. The show profiles people dependent on drugs, alcohol or compulsive behaviors and what happens when their families and friends give them an ultimatum to get better or lose everything.
The idea behind an intervention isn바카라 게임 웹사이트t to bully someone with a drug or alcohol problem into reforming, says Saxon. It바카라 게임 웹사이트s a methodically planned-out meeting that's usually arranged as a surprise due to the concern that if you tell the person in advance, they won바카라 게임 웹사이트t show up.
During the gathering, loved ones constructively tell the person, in a non-threatening way, that they want to help them, says , MSS, LSW, a licensed therapist from Philadelphia, who works mostly with male patients between the ages of 17 and 35.
바카라 게임 웹사이트You바카라 게임 웹사이트re coming from a place of love,바카라 게임 웹사이트 says Jackson, who counsels patients and their loved ones in his office setting after an intervention takes place.
What's it like to participate in an intervention?
When it comes to organizing an intervention, it바카라 게임 웹사이트s best to get professional help from an interventionist, said Saxon, who personally does not practice interventions. 바카라 게임 웹사이트It바카라 게임 웹사이트s good to have a neutral party,바카라 게임 웹사이트 he says. A professional can also help you pre-arrange treatment, so if the person agrees to get help, you have experts ready to get started.
As for the intervention itself, it바카라 게임 웹사이트s rigorously scripted, says Davis, who works with families all across the U.S. 바카라 게임 웹사이트When families try to go at it alone, I call it the fly-by-the-seat-of-your-pants-driven-by-emotion-and-resentment model,바카라 게임 웹사이트 he said, adding that there tends to be 바카라 게임 웹사이트too much dialogue.바카라 게임 웹사이트
A person addicted to drugs or alcohol "know[s] what buttons to push on the family, and the family knows what buttons to push on the addicted individual. The addict has to be in control, and without that opportunity for dialogue, the individual can realize, 바카라 게임 웹사이트My manipulation isn바카라 게임 웹사이트t going to work anymore,바카라 게임 웹사이트바카라 게임 웹사이트 Davis said.
The interventions Davis leads typically include four to eight family members and close friends (no children are allowed) who get together in the addict바카라 게임 웹사이트s home or another setting that works for everyone. They usually consist of three parts: the family members take turns saying how much they love the person and share one quality they admire about that person; they state in simple terms how the person바카라 게임 웹사이트s addiction has affected them; and they ask the substance user to accept the help being offered.
If the substance user rejects the ultimatum, Davis says, the family member then explains how their relationship will change 바카라 게임 웹사이트 for instance, their marriage will end, or they바카라 게임 웹사이트ll be asked to move out of the house.
바카라 게임 웹사이트It could be as severe as, 바카라 게임 웹사이트You바카라 게임 웹사이트re fired,' or 'I바카라 게임 웹사이트m going to leave you,바카라 게임 웹사이트바카라 게임 웹사이트 said Davis.
Finally, the family should have a place set up and ready to receive the substance user. 바카라 게임 웹사이트You don바카라 게임 웹사이트t want to have an intervention with caring friends and family members and when the person says 바카라 게임 웹사이트yes,바카라 게임 웹사이트 not know what to do. You don바카라 게임 웹사이트t want to be sitting around with them saying, 'Who do we call?'바카라 게임 웹사이트 said Saxon.
Do interventions work?
Davis says in his personal experience, the interventions he facilitates are a success about 95 percent of time (meaning the person is willing to enter a treatment program). Whether the person ultimately gets sober, however, is unclear, though he does try to stay in touch with many of the families.
There are varied professional opinions when it comes to how effective an intervention can be, both in the short-term and in the long run. One complicating factor is that addiction often goes hand-in-hand with other mental health conditions, including depression, anxiety and bipolar disorder. About 50 percent of people addicted to drugs or alcohol will have other psychiatric disorders, said Saxon.
바카라 게임 웹사이트Interventions are certainly nothing ever studied with any rigor. You can바카라 게임 웹사이트t say, 'Yes, this is something that will work.' I think certainly, it바카라 게임 웹사이트s not something that most psychiatrists would do, although some may do it rarely,바카라 게임 웹사이트 says Saxon.
The primarily concern is that interventions can turn confrontational.
바카라 게임 웹사이트We don바카라 게임 웹사이트t think that바카라 게임 웹사이트s very useful. We think about the stages of change and trying to motivate people toward action,바카라 게임 웹사이트 he says.
Dr. Sarah Reagan, Ph.D., a clinical psychology in Florida, who specializes in alcohol addiction, says the goal of interventions shouldn't be for family members to pressure someone into getting sober.
바카라 게임 웹사이트If you바카라 게임 웹사이트re looking for long-term rehab or recovery, you want motivation to come from the inside of the person, for them to see what they바카라 게임 웹사이트ll get if they comply, not do it out of guilt or just to keep other folks from being mad,바카라 게임 웹사이트 she says.
How do you find an intervention expert?
One way to locate an intervention professional is to call an established residential or outpatient addiction center and ask for names and contact numbers of the interventionists they work with and would recommend. You can also reach out to a psychiatrist who is a member of the American Psychiatric Association through a local branch office, says Saxon, as interventionists often work with mental health professionals to become part of the substance user바카라 게임 웹사이트s long-term care team.
